Friendica 2023.04-1 released

Unfortunately, in the last release we introduced a bug that broke the web interface for direct messaging. This hotfix release 2023.04-1 of Friendica “Giant Rhubarb” fixes the problem. Friendica 2023.01 released

Christian Pöschl from usd AG has found another XSS vulnerability in Friendica which is closed with this hotfix release of Friendica. In addition some other bugfixes for the distribution of forum postings and improvements to the update process of node information are included in this release.
